Miami is the winter capital of American private aviation. From November to April the corridor from the Northeast runs like a shuttle service, Art Basel turns Opa-Locka into a static display of Gulfstreams, and the city's three executive airports absorb traffic that would swamp any commercial hub.
The market's depth is the traveler's advantage: fierce operator competition keeps Florida pricing sharp, and the constant repositioning between Miami, New York and the Caribbean produces some of the most reliable empty-leg supply anywhere.
Airports and FBOs
Miami-Opa Locka Executive (OPF) is the flagship — Fontainebleau Aviation’s terminal sets the standard for Florida FBOs, 15 minutes from Miami Beach. Fort Lauderdale Executive (FXE) serves Broward at often lower handling fees, and Palm Beach International (PBI) covers the island. All three clear international arrivals.
Timing, seasons and events
Art Basel (early December), Thanksgiving, Christmas–New Year and Presidents Day are the crunches — book 3–4 weeks out and expect quotes at or above the top of our ranges, which do not model peak demand. May–October is soft season: rates drop meaningfully and empty legs from the Northeast multiply.

Which Miami airport is best for private jets?
Opa-Locka (OPF) for Miami Beach, Brickell and the Design District; Fort Lauderdale Executive (FXE) for Broward and often lower fees; Palm Beach International (PBI) for Palm Beach. None involve MIA’s congestion.
When is the cheapest time to fly private to Miami?
May through October. Demand softens, operators compete for repositioning work, and empty legs in both directions are plentiful. Flexible dates are worth more on this corridor than any other single decision.
